Tsz-Yin Yeung, etc., et al., appellants, v. Lisa Yeung-Chau, et al., respondents. Motion No. 2021-01592
Unpublished Opinion
MOTION DECISION
VALERIE BRATHWAITE NELSON, J.P., SHERI S. ROMAN, LARA J. GENOVESI, DEBORAH A. DOWLING, JJ.
ORDER TO SHOW CAUSE
Appeals from three orders of the Supreme Court, Nassau County, entered August 18, 2020, December 14, 2020, and June 9, 2021, respectively. Motion by the appellants to consolidate the appeals from the orders entered August 18, 2020, and December 14, 2020, with the appeal from the order entered June 9, 2021. Application by the appellant pursuant to 22 NYCRR 1250.9(b) to extend the time to perfect the appeals from the orders entered August 18, 2020, and December 14, 2020.
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and no papers having been filed in opposition or in relation thereto, and upon the papers filed in support of the application and no papers having been filed in opposition or in relation thereto, it is
ORDERED that on the Court's own motion, the appeal from the order entered August 18, 2020, is dismissed, without costs or disbursements, on the ground that the order did not decide the pending motions (see Katz v Katz, 68 A.D.2d 536, 543-544) and any other determination was not the result of a motion made on notice (see CPLR 5701); and it is further, ORDERED that on the Court's own motion, the parties are directed to show cause before this Court why an order should or should not be made and entered dismissing the appeal from the order entered December 14, 2020, on the ground that the order entered December 14, 2020, has been superseded by an order of the Supreme Court, Nassau County, dated February 9, 2021, by uploading a digital copy of an affirmation or an affidavit on that issue, via NYSCEF, on or before February 18, 2022; and it is further, ORDERED that the appellants' motion and the application are denied as academic with respect to the appeal from the order entered August 18, 2020, and otherwise held in abeyance in the interim; and it is further, ORDERED that the Clerk of the Court, or her designee, shall serve a copy of this order to show cause upon the parties by uploading a copy of this order to show cause to the NYSCEF system.
BRATHWAITE NELSON, J.P., ROMAN, GENOVESI and DOWLING, JJ., concur.
